Oak Creek's found some homefield redemption this week after a overtime loss to Kenosha Bradford on Saturday. The Oak Creek Knights came out on top against the Wauwatosa East Red Raiders by a score of 73-64. Given the Knights' advantage in MaxPreps' Wisconsin basketball rankings (they are ranked 59th, while the Red Raiders are ranked 284th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Oak Creek has been performing well recently as they've won 11 of their last 14 cont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 19-6 record this season. Those victories came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 78.1 points over those games. Wauwatosa East has been struggling recently as they've lost seven of their last eight games. That's put a noticeable dent in their 4-17 record this season.
Both teams are looking forward to the support of their home crowds in their upcoming games. Oak Creek will welcome Kenosha Tremper at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Wauwatosa East, they will look to defend their home court on Thursday against Brookfield Central at 7:00 p.m. One thing working in Brookfield Central's favor is that they have posted at least 55 points in their last 13 matchups.
